1,3-Benzodioxole-4-carbaldehyde

Base Information
  • Chemical Name:1,3-Benzodioxole-4-carbaldehyde
  • CAS No.:7797-83-3
  • Molecular Formula:C8H6 O3
  • Molecular Weight:150.134

Chemical Property of 1,3-Benzodioxole-4-carbaldehyde
Chemical Property:
  • Vapor Pressure:0.0103mmHg at 25°C 
  • Melting Point:34-36 °C(lit.)
     
  • Refractive Index:1.4500 (estimate) 
  • Boiling Point:80 °C0.3 mm Hg(lit.)
     
  • Flash Point:>230 °F  
  • PSA:35.53000 
  • Density:1.312 g/mL at 25 °C(lit.)  
  • LogP:1.22780 
  • Storage Temp.:Keep in dark place,Sealed in dry,Room Temperature 
  • Solubility.:Chloroform (Sparingly), Methanol (Slightly) 
  • XLogP3:1.2
  • Hydrogen Bond Donor Count:0
  • Hydrogen Bond Acceptor Count:3
  • Rotatable Bond Count:1
  • Exact Mass:150.031694049
  • Heavy Atom Count:11
  • Complexity:157
